数学不好?就算这种水准,大家也都能学编程!

其实,“数学不好”这个词很难定义,因为每个人都有不同的标准。

之前看过一些名人传记,大发明家爱迪生还说过自己数学不好咧!其实如果单从学编程来说,任何人,只要有手指,都可以学编程,只要能够向计算机录入指令,就可以学习编程。霍金生前不就是用程序实现的各种预言和探究的吗?

所以,笔者斗胆把这个“数学不好”具体化,分成中国小学毕业数学水平、中学在读数学水平、和大学生理工科专业在读生的数学水平,每一级数学水平以能够及格都算是基本上掌握一定的编程基础。

首先是小学毕业数学水平,如果你目前的数学水平是小学毕业的水平。能学编程吗?当然可以!能学到什么程序,也就是会基本输入输出的初学者水平吧,编程上手都算不了。

为什么?因为,高级函数没有学,对于一个只有小学数学水平的人,只会二元一次函数,很难理解编程里的函数定义和函数调用,这样就不可能编写功能复杂的程序了。

所以,如果您目前数学水平只有小学毕业水平,同时,还不愿意继续多学点数学知识。对不起,编程的船你上不了。出门右转,参加公务员考试,做个查水表的小公务员可能适合你,查水表工作,您的数学水平,已经overqualified。

其次,如果您的数学水平已经达到初中毕业的水平,理论上说,您已经具备成为高级程序员的潜质。为什么是高级程序员而不是高端程序员呢?因为您的数学水平还不够高,您可能只会用比较简单的算法来解决编程问题。

诚然,只要能解决问题,自然无可厚非,但是可能别人数学水平高,用非常精妙的算法,比你少很多代码就能解决问题,短期内没有什么区别,长期来说,你比别人付出的时间成本高,你确定要这样?

比如,你没有概率的一些知识,很多算法不但想不到,别人写好了,你可能都看不懂。当然随着你掌握的数学知识越来越多,这种情况会逐渐改善。

最后,就是大学理工科在读生的水平了。大学理工课学生学生会学习很多概率论和离散数学的知识,数学水平非常高,设计的算法非常优美,还担心学不会编程吗?

比如,编程里常说的最短路径,树状结构,都是离散数学里的知识,学会了这些,还愁高端算法堪不破?

最后总结下,总的来说,不管是谁,只要手指能动,都能学编程。如果你的数学能力非常高,对于你学习编程是锦上添花的作用,而不是雪中送炭,明白吗?

扫描下方二维码

限时免费领取价值¥1000元编程课

立  即  领  取

▼▼▼

数学不好?就算这种水准,大家也都能学编程!-少儿编程网

本文链接:数学不好?就算这种水准,大家也都能学编程!

转载声明:本站文章若无特别说明,皆为原创,转载请注明来源:少儿编程网,谢谢!^^


*文章为作者独立观点,不代表少儿编程网立场
发表评论

坐等沙发
相关文章
为什么学编程的孩子数学成绩更好?
为什么学编程的孩子数学成绩更好?
普通人有没有必要学编程?
普通人有没有必要学编程?
为什么越来越多家长选择信息学竞赛?
为什么越来越多家长选择信息学竞赛?
学编程和不学编程的孩子,差别到底在哪里?
学编程和不学编程的孩子,差别到底在哪…
少儿编程为什么越来越火了?
少儿编程为什么越来越火了?
编程少年丨晁楚言:有一种人总是专注得让人惊艳
编程少年丨晁楚言:有一种人总是专注得…
学生都说我是编程界的“吴彦祖”